1. General description
The VBS 2050 TX-3 plug-in module contains three
identical optical video baseband transmitters. Video
input
to
each
of
these
transmitters is converted into intensity modulated
optical equivalents. Signal integrity is preserved
with the aid of video clamping, making installation
and operation adjustment-free. The units transmit at
an optical wavelength of 1300 nm and can be
connected to single-mode optical fiber.
The 7TE modules will slot into the backplanes of
TKH Security's MC 10 or MC 11 power supply
cabinets; the EB versions of these allow module
status readout from a network.
Details specific to the stand-alone version (/SA
option) are described in a supplementary, separate
document.

3. Installation instructions
1. VBS 2050 TX-3 units should always be used in
combination with TKH Security power supply
cabinets or in TKH Security stand-alone
housings.
2. Plug the module into the power cabinet (or
connect the power supply of the /SA housing)
and connect suitable video and optical fiber
equipment to the module.
3. After powering on, at least the green DC LED
should glow.
4. Upon feeding a TX-3 input with a proper video
signal, the corresponding NV LED (red) should
go out.

4. Care and maintenance
To maintain reliable operation of the module,
observe the following:
- Prevent dust from collecting on the equipment
- Protect the equipment against moisture
- Maintain sufficient free space around the equip-
ment for cooling.
